About This Item

New York: Farrar , Straus and Giroux, 1979. First Edition. Hardcover. Fine/Near Fine. Fine in a Near Fine jacket, unclipped ($7.95) with faint surface rubbing. Yellow cloth with red ink lettering on the spine. Square and firmly bound with a red top stain, clean internally. Barthelme's collection that features the related dialogues "The Crisis," "The Apology," "The New Music," "Morning," "On the Steps of the Conservatory," "The Leap," and "Great Days.
